The BYD charging port is located behind the front grille emblem. The charging port cover switch is located at the lower left side of the driver's dashboard. Pull the charging port cover release handle, and the cover will automatically pop open.
Opening the charging port on a BYD is quite simple. As a BYD owner for several years, I usually just press the dedicated button inside the car to open it. Locate the button with the charging icon on the left side of the steering wheel or on the center console, and a gentle press will pop open the cover. The remote key also works—there's a charging button on it; holding it down for a few seconds can remotely open the port. If the key is out of battery or the button fails, don't panic. After parking the car in a safe place, try gently prying open the edge of the cover—there's a small mechanical lock inside. Remember to ensure the car is parked and turned off before operating, and avoid forcing the charging port open to prevent damaging the components. Regularly check the seal of the cover during maintenance to keep dust and water out, which can affect charging efficiency. This small tip can extend the lifespan of the parts and save money. After charging, make sure to close the cover tightly to protect against rain—just make it a habit.
